πŸ”§ What’s Included? & Why It Matters

Component/Ingredient Why It Matters
10% Alpha Hydroxy Acids (AHAs) A blend of Glycolic and Lactic Acids works to chemically exfoliate the skin's surface, dissolving the glue that holds dead skin cells together. This helps to reduce the buildup of keratin that causes KP bumps and smooth rough texture.
Pumice Buffing Beads These physical exfoliants provide a manual scrubbing action to slough away dead skin cells and dislodge keratin plugs from hair follicles. The combination with AHAs offers a dual-action exfoliation.
Bisabolol Known for its soothing and anti-inflammatory properties, Bisabolol helps to calm the skin and reduce irritation, which can be beneficial after exfoliation, especially for sensitive skin prone to redness.
Vitamin E An antioxidant that helps protect the skin from environmental damage and supports skin health. It can also contribute to moisturization and overall skin comfort.

πŸ’‘ FAQ (Frequently Asked Questions)

  • How often should I use the KP Bump Eraser Body Scrub? It is generally recommended to use the scrub 1-2 times per week on wet skin. For very sensitive skin, starting with once a week may be advisable.
  • Can this scrub be used on the face? This product is formulated specifically for body use and is not recommended for facial skin due to its abrasive nature and high concentration of exfoliants.
  • Is it safe for sensitive skin? While it contains soothing ingredients, the combination of 10% AHA and physical pumice can be intense. It is recommended to patch test first, and use sparingly if you have particularly sensitive skin.
  • Do I need to moisturize after using it? Yes, it is highly recommended to follow up with a hydrating moisturizer after using the scrub to soothe and replenish the skin, especially to maintain softness and prevent dryness.
